			Use the address autoincrement feature when accessing successive palette
entries and also skip loading a palette address in overlay register
assesses which do not use that address.  Provide a red/green/blue
register sequencer reset helper for use in overlay register assesses
where the state of the sequencer is not known.
References:
[1] "Bt454 Bt455 170 MHz Monolithic CMOS 16 Color Palette RAMDAC",
    Brooktree Corporation, Document Number: L454001, Rev. I
